Thriving in Shade: Indoor Plants That Love Low Light


Not all homes enjoy ample sunlight. But that doesn’t mean you have to give up indoor gardening. Some of the best indoor plants for low light include peace lilies, ferns, cast iron plants, and philodendrons. These green companions are adapted for dim corners, north-facing rooms, and rooms lacking windows.

They make it possible to add natural décor even in dark offices. Their ability to photosynthesize in shaded conditions makes them ideal for city residents who want greenery without bright sunlight.

Plants That Are Hard to Kill


Most people have faced the disappointment of a plant turning brown. Thankfully, some species are incredibly durable that it’s hard to harm them. These hard-to-kill plants include aloe vera, spider plants, rubber plants, and jade plants.

They withstand common problems like overwatering, low humidity, and shifts in conditions. Even after missed care, they bounce back. These are perfect for busy people, since you can go away and still return to find them vibrant.

Plants That Fit Every Room and All Homes


Every room can benefit from greenery. Houseplants for any space can be picked based on size, sunlight levels, and humidity tolerance. For example, ferns love bathrooms, while succulents are perfect for bright windows.

Tall plants like fiddle leaf figs or snake plants are great for living rooms, while smaller ones like lucky bamboo or ZZ plants fit nicely for desks and nightstands. Their resilience means you’re not restricted by square footage or lighting availability.
